British playwright, composer, songwriter actor and singer Noel Coward may have been among the first multi-hyphenates and an influencer long before there were such concepts. Coward died in 1973 at the age of 73 and will be remembered on the 50th anniversary his death with a new documentary, Mad About The Boy â The Noel Coward Story, due out in 2023.
Contributing a cover of the title song, which was first released in 1932, is Adam Lambert, whose version â produced by Amanda Ghost and Johnny Coffer â is due out on Oct. 7. The former American Idol finalist and touring vocalist in Queen called Coward âan inspiration.â
A committed bachelor and a gay man, Coward was the ultimate socialite who was known for his lively and spirited parties â which included such guests as the Queen Mother. Knighted in 1970, he received a Tony Award that same year. Among his stage and screen credits are âBrief Encounter,â âBlithe Spiritâ and âPrivate Lives.â
